Transaction 4d6e532e59410c443ac86ce5512bae6faf9514988009a6727f28fbc1430b6ed1

1 Input
2 Outputs
  • 4d6e532e59410c443ac86ce5512bae6faf9514988009a6727f28fbc1430b6ed1:0
  • value  142066
    address  38yYahFPnTKc4UYDyo4kPiJ86kHiW8iHsL
  • 4d6e532e59410c443ac86ce5512bae6faf9514988009a6727f28fbc1430b6ed1:1
  • value  15117723
    address  3KW2GzMFhizLKyUHdCXpxhjrnv7pNZ2VQg